Vegan fish alternatives you can buy from supermarkets if Seaspiracy made you want to ditch seafood


Caption: Vegan fish alternatives you can buy if seaspiracy has put you off your fish fingers

Okay, so you watched Seaspiracy and are now thoroughly put off the idea of a seafood supper.

But even though it’s perfectly possible to have a healthy, tasty diet without fish, there will be times when it’s all you crave.

Think about fish and chip Fridays, tuna sandwiches, smoked salmon bagels, fish finger dinners – one day, those cravings might hit you hard.

Good news, then, that a lot of major brands have delivered unto the world a bunch of vegan and vegetarian fish alternatives that will hit the spot without wrecking your environmental credentials.

Here’s what to look out for the next time you’re shopping.

Quorn Vegan Fishless Fingers

A classic

Chuck in a sandwich or serve with baked beans and chips for a quick and easy comfort meal.

Buy from Tesco, Sainsbury’s, Asda, Morrisons, and more.

Plant Kitchen Melt In The Middle No Fish Cakes

Doesn’t that look delicious?

An easy dinner that feels super indulgent, these fishless fish cakes are made with rice protein and have a creamy chive centre.

Buy from Marks & Spencer.

Smokey Slmn Slices

Top with vegan cream cheese and capers

For when all you want is a classic cream cheese and smoked salmon bagel.

Buy from Vbites or Holland & Barrett.

Gardein Golden Fishless Fillets

Meat-free fillets in a tempura batter

We like these best in a taco.

Buy from Sainsbury’s.

Quorn Battered Fishless Fillets

Batter up

Mycoprotein fillets covered in a salt and vinegar batter, so you don’t feel left out when everyone goes to the chippy.

Buy from Sainsbury’s or Asda.

Loma Linda Tuno in Spring Water

Lunch, sorted

You can easily make a tuna mayo replacement with mashed up chickpeas, but when you want the simplicity of tuna straight from a can, Loma Linda’s Tuno is the way to go.

Buy from Morrisons.

Vegan Zeastar Lemon Shrimpz

An easy swap for prawn dishes

Yep, you can even get vegan prawn replacements.

Buy from Ocado.

V Taste Thai Fishcakes

Serve up with noodles and veg

Packed with flavour and totally plant-based.

Buy from Morrisons.

Scamp-Hey! Bites

Yum yum

An eco-friendly seaside classic.

Buy from Vbites.

Fry’s Vegan Meat Free Battered Prawn Style Pieces

Another tasty prawn alternative

Grab some sweet chilli sauce and get dipping.

Buy from Sainsbury’s.
